Taylor County High School PTSO is accepting nominations for site-based decision making parent council members for the 2008-2009 school year.
TCHS parents may pick up a nomination form in the front office at Taylor County High School from April 28 through May 9.
The qualifications for a SBDM parent council member are being a parent, step-parent or foster parent of a student enrolled in the school during the parent's term of council service.
A parent may also be a person who has legal custody of a student pursuant to a court order and with whom the student resides. A parent council member cannot be an employee or the relative of an employee of the school in which that parent serves, nor shall the parent representative be an employee or a relative of an employee in the District administrative offices.
A parent representative cannot be a local Board member or Board member's spouse. "Relative" means father, mother, sister, husband, wife, son, daughter, aunt, uncle, son-in-law or daughter-in-law.
A parent council member serves a one-year term.
The TCHS SBDM parent council election will take place on May 13 from 3 to 6 p.m. in the TCHS cafeteria.
